Compare 16/60 and 35/48
16/60 is smaller than 35/48
Steps for comparing f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 60 and 48 is 240
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 240 - For the 1st fraction, since 60 × 4 = 240,
16/60 = 16 × 4/60 × 4 = 64/240 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 48 × 5 = 240,
35/48 = 35 × 5/48 × 5 = 175/240 - Since the denominators are now the same, the fraction with the bigger numerator is the greater fraction
- 64/240 < 175/240 or 16/60 < 35/48
